Senior Digital Design Engineer - Cambridge! Fantastic opportunity to join a team designing the next generation of wireless technology! This is a superb opportunity for a Digital ASIC Design Engineer to join a semiconductor giant in the lively and cultured City of Cambridge, UK. As a Digital Design Engineer, you will be part of the team that develops Wi-Fi and Bluetooth communications technology for mobile devices. To be successful in this role you will need experience of digital design in a chip development environment. As well as, RTL design and verification. The Digital design engineer will be responsible for the implementation and verification of modules in digital baseband as well as the architect and design of efficient modules based on a formal specification or a high-level language model. Skills and experience you'll need:Proficient in digital design and verification using Verilog or SystemVerilogEfficient in using ASIC and FPGA design tools for simulation, synthesis and verificationExperience with modelling digital systems in SystemC, MATLAB, PythonExperience with advanced verification using SystemVerilog or SystemCExperience with ASIC design methodologies including CTS, STA, UPFExperience with embedded software development in C and C++Relevant research experience or strong academic understanding of telecommunicationsMy client has a fantastic benefits package which not only offers continued training and development but which also includes annual bonuses’, private medical insurance, life insurance, 25 days holiday with a buy and sell option amongst many other fantastic benefits.
